Mountain Biking in Leigh Woods

Mountain Biking in Leigh Woods

Ride Bristol’s take on things We get asked A LOT about what is going on in Leigh Woods and hear many opinions on what should and could be done in regard to the trails. There are three organisations who hold sway over what happens there: The National Trust,...